About Our Hospitals

St. Rose Dominican Hospitals are part of Dignity Health, the nation's fifth largest non-for-profit health system. Our healing philosophy focused on “Humankindness” serves all people in need including our patients, visitors, guests, staff, physicians and the communities we serve.  

The Dignity Health system in southern Nevada has the only not for profit, faith-based network with three hospital campuses – St. Rose De Lima, St. Rose Siena and St. Rose San Martin.  These mission-driven Hospitals are guided by our vision and core values providing compassionate, high quality, patient-centered care to address each patient’s physical, mental and spiritual needs.

  • St. Rose De Lima Hospital – Situated in the community of Henderson, the Hospital opened in 1947, guided by the care and commitment of the Dominican Sisters of Adrian, Michigan.  Over six decades later, the Hospital still serves the mission of the Adrian Dominican sisters with 119 beds, 24/hour acute-care and emergency services, as well as a state-of-the art 38-bed inpatient Rehabilitation unit housing innovative therapies such as the Hocoma Lokomat system.
  • Siena Hospital - Opened in 2000 to enhance and expand the services provided by the Rose De Lima Campus; this acute-care hospital houses  230 beds and is in the midst of an expansion that includes a new five-story hospital tower and four-story parking garage. The nearly 220,000 square foot tower will offer some of the most advanced medical amenities available today and will add almost 100 more private patient rooms.   The tower will complement the tertiary services already available as well as the community based services of a Level III NICU, Level III trauma center, accredited chest pain center and Joint Commission accredited Primary Stroke Center. 
  • San Martin Hospital - The third acute-care facility in the Dignity Health - St. Rose Dominican Hospital system opened its doors to the public in late 2006 to serve the needs of the growing southwest Las Vegas community. The more than 346,000 square foot hospital offers nearly 150 private patient rooms and offers a large variety of health services including a cardiac cath and electrophysiology lab, open heart surgery program, Da Vinci Surgical System, Level II NICU and Joint Commission accredited Primary Stroke Center.  In, 2010, San Martin was named the 6th most beautiful hospital campus in the country.
